Micheal
I was confused by some of the measurements that others had made but now I
can confirm that 1B 1727 is 3.625" in diameter
However, the A70 Hereford and the A90 Atlantic had a larger diameter pulley
1B 1114 and this may have been fitted to a very early 4 cylinder 100.
